The first thing that you should go to see while Sightseeing in Athens is Acropolis. This was a town of Greece. It was protected by fort in the ancient time. This is the place where the temple of Parthenon is situated. However, the town was built in during the Bronze Age. The Parthenon is the place of worship that wads dedicated to Goddess Athena. This temple was built in the Doric style.
Inside this ancient town you will also find other buildings like the Erectheion and the Kerameikos. You can also visit the Temple of Olympian Zeus. Zeus was t he leader of Gods. Though now this is in ruins this is an interesting place for another5 reason the venue of 1896 Olympic Games is not far from here.You can explore the Acropilos Museums. This is one of the important attractions in Athens. The fine design of this building is credited to Bernard Tschumi. He was from Switzerland. You can then move on to the National Archaeological Museum of Athens. The exhibits of this museum here include frescoes, Greek sculptures and other valuable artifacts.
You can also go to see the collections of various items of pottery, metal and glass wares and terracotta sculptures that show the excellence of the Greek artists.
